The Kierkegaardian account of becoming a Christian has come to be perceived in radically egocentric terms. Torrance challenges this perception by demonstrating that Kierkegaard was devoted to the idea of Christian conversion as a transformative process of becoming. This process is grounded in an active relationship initiated by the eternal God who has established kinship with us in time.
Andrew Torrance is a Research Fellow in the School of Divinity, University of St Andrews, UK, and Project Leader for a major Templeton grant.
